本地mysql服务一启动就停止工作_mysql进阶(三十)MySQL Workbench出错KERNELBASE.dll停止工作 + MySQL服务消失 + 服务启动失败解决方法...

mysql进阶(310)MySQL Workbench出错KERNELBASE.dll停止工作 + MySQL服务消失 + 服务启动失败解决方法

前言

台式机由于系统被破坏重装系统后,发现原来装的很多软件都已打不开了。例如MyEclipse、MySQL、MySQL-Workbench。主要还是由于之前安装软件时安装路径为系统盘符C盘,重装系统以后软件的实际安装路径在D盘下,致使之前安装的软件.ini配置文件全都出现了问题。博文《J2EE进阶(210)MyEclipse没法启动–Runtime Environment (JRE) or Java Development Kit (JDK) must be available》就是在此情形下产生的。本篇博文主要解决“MYSQL-Workbench停止工作 + MySQL服务消失 + 服务启动失败”的1系列问题。

解决方法

首先是MYSQL-Workbench启动失败。提示故障模块名称: KERNELBASE.dll。经过1番搜索,发觉是 .NET Framework 4和Visual C++文件缺失。然后我就下载了上面提到的

Microsoft .NET Framework 4 Client Profile

Visual C++ Redistributable for Visual Studio 2013

安装以后,mysql-workbench正常运行。

注:大家注意1下,不同版本mysql-workbench的里面这个_README_FOR_ZIP_PACKAGE.txt文件的内容是不1样的,需要根据_README_FOR_ZIP_PACKAGE.txt里面的内容下载不同的补钉。

注:workbench是MySQL官方提供的设计MYSQL数据库的工具,并且免费。

Workbench启动问题解决以后,发觉mysql服务又启动不了了,提示内容为:ERROR 1045 (28000): Access denied for user ‘ODBC’@’localhost’ (using password: NO)。根据之前解决问题的经验,首先更改了配置文件my.ini中的路径。

0d7b4fe91b0336a56fa36fb405d10c68.png

解决方案:(参考以下命令)

1、打开cmd,切换到mysql的bin目录下

2、D:\Program Files\MySQL5.1\bin>mysqld.exe -install

Service successfully installed.

3、 D:\Program Files\MySQL5.1\bin>net start mysql

MySQL 服务已启动成功。打开服务列表,看到mysql服务了

321c386022fdd17dad3f5a427f4bc4a2.png

奇怪的是,mysql服务现在应当是处于关闭状态。但是开启功能是灰色的,为不可用状态。

尝试打开数据库,欣喜的发现数据库也能够打开了。

08db04f083845faa1fcde18dd1047eab.png

f593679715f7a87a4e9296a3f29afd2c.gif

dd0cc9cc67c6fa415d5d361ff7caeebf.gif

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值